Those involved in the production of soda ash can first refer to books such as \"Combined Soda Ash Production Process\" compiled by Han Xingzhi and others (no longer in print and not available online; it can be borrowed from experienced colleagues), as well as \"Production Process and Equipment Calculations for Soda Ash\". Once they have a basic understanding, they can turn to books like \"Engineering of Soda Ash Production\", \"Phase Diagram Analysis in Soda Ash Production\", \"Maintenance and Corrosion Prevention of Soda Ash Production Equipment\", \"Manual for Soda Ash Producers\", and \"Distillation in Soda Ash Production\".
